• Referrals and Multi-server Namespace
The Cross Mount Traversal feature allows an NFSv4 client to traverse the servers shared
directories and seamlessly cross the physical file system boundaries on the server. The
Referrals feature allows an NFSv4 client to traverse shared directories and seamlessly cross
the physical file systems located on different servers. In other words, a referral defines a
way for the NFSv4 server to direct an NFSv4 client to a file system which resides on a different
server. The combination of cross mounts and referrals can be used to construct a global
namespace.
